excel公式为什么不能粘贴
作者:excel百科网
|
60人看过
发布时间:2026-01-12 12:00:31
标签:
excel公式为什么不能粘贴在Excel中,公式是数据处理的核心工具,它们能够实现复杂的计算、数据筛选、条件判断等功能。然而,用户常常会遇到一个令人困惑的问题:为什么excel公式不能直接粘贴?这个问题看似简单,实则涉及Exc
excel公式为什么不能粘贴
在Excel中,公式是数据处理的核心工具,它们能够实现复杂的计算、数据筛选、条件判断等功能。然而,用户常常会遇到一个令人困惑的问题:为什么excel公式不能直接粘贴?这个问题看似简单,实则涉及Excel的底层机制、数据结构以及用户操作习惯等多个层面。
一、公式与数据的差异
Excel中的公式是一种计算语言,它不能直接被复制粘贴,因为公式与数据在结构和用途上存在本质区别。公式主要用于执行计算,而数据则用于存储和展示信息。公式会根据单元格中的数据自动更新,而数据则是静态的。
举例说明:
假设在A1单元格中输入公式 `=A1+B1`,它会自动将A1和B1的值相加。如果A1的值发生变化,公式会自动更新。但若将公式复制到B1,公式会变成 `=B1+C1`,这与原公式无关,导致计算结果错误。
二、公式与单元格的绑定关系
Excel公式本质上是与单元格绑定的,它们依赖于单元格中的数据和格式。因此,当用户复制公式时,Excel会根据目标单元格的结构和内容,重新计算并生成新的公式。
具体而言:
如果用户将公式从A1复制到B1,Excel会自动调整公式,使其适用于B1的结构。但这种调整往往不适用于复杂公式,尤其是在公式中包含绝对引用或相对引用的情况下。
三、公式与数据格式的不兼容
Excel中的公式不能直接粘贴,是因为公式与数据在格式上存在不兼容。公式是计算语言,而数据是存储格式。当用户复制公式时,Excel无法保证公式与目标单元格的数据格式一致,这可能导致计算结果错误。
实例分析:
假设A1单元格是数值10,B1单元格是文本“10”,用户将公式 `=A1` 粘贴到B1,结果会是“10”,而不是10。这是因为Excel在粘贴时,公式与数据格式不匹配,导致结果错误。
四、公式与条件判断的限制
在Excel中,公式可以包含条件判断,如 `=IF(A1>10, "高", "低")`。这种条件判断依赖于单元格中的数据,因此,当用户复制公式时,Excel需要重新评估条件判断的逻辑。
进一步说明:
如果用户将公式从A1复制到B1,Excel会根据B1的结构重新评估条件,可能导致逻辑错误。例如,如果A1是数值10,B1是文本“10”,公式 `=IF(A1>10, "高", "低")` 会返回“低”,而如果A1是文本“10”,公式会返回“高”。
五、公式与数据透视表的关联
Excel中的数据透视表依赖于公式来计算汇总数据。当用户复制公式时,数据透视表的计算逻辑也会随之改变,这可能导致数据不一致。
具体操作:
假设用户在数据透视表中使用公式 `=SUM(销售表!A:A)` 来计算总销售额,如果用户将公式复制到另一个单元格,数据透视表的计算逻辑会随之改变,导致数据不一致。
六、公式与动态数组的限制
Excel的动态数组功能允许公式自动计算并返回多个结果,但这种功能依赖于特定的函数和结构。如果用户复制公式,动态数组的计算逻辑可能被破坏,导致结果不准确。
案例说明:
如果用户使用 `=FILTER(销售表!A:A, 销售表!B:B>10)` 来筛选销售大于10的数据,当用户将公式复制到另一个单元格时,FILTER函数可能无法正确计算,导致结果错误。
七、公式与单元格的依赖关系
Excel公式依赖于单元格中的数据和格式,因此,当用户复制公式时,Excel需要重新计算并生成新的公式。这种依赖关系可能导致计算结果不一致。
操作示例:
如果用户将公式 `=A1+B1` 复制到B1,Excel会自动调整公式,使其适用于B1的结构。但这种调整可能不适用于复杂公式,导致计算结果错误。
八、公式与用户操作习惯的冲突
用户在使用Excel时,常常会习惯性地复制公式,而忽视公式与数据绑定的特性。这种操作习惯可能导致公式与数据不匹配,进而影响计算结果。
用户行为分析:
许多用户在使用Excel时,习惯性地将公式复制到其他单元格,忽视了公式与数据绑定的特性。这可能导致公式与数据不匹配,进而影响计算结果。
九、公式与数据源的不一致
Excel公式依赖于数据源,因此,当用户复制公式时,数据源的结构和内容可能会发生变化,导致公式计算结果错误。
数据源变化案例:
如果用户将公式 `=SUM(销售表!A:A)` 复制到另一个单元格,而销售表的结构发生变化,公式可能无法正确计算,导致数据不一致。
十、公式与版本更新的兼容性
Excel的版本更新可能会改变公式的行为,导致公式在新版本中无法正常工作。因此,用户在复制公式时,需要考虑版本兼容性问题。
版本更新影响:
Excel的版本更新可能会改变公式的行为,例如,某些旧版Excel中的公式在新版中可能无法正确计算,导致结果错误。
十一、公式与计算结果的依赖性
Excel公式依赖于计算结果,因此,当用户复制公式时,计算结果可能会发生变化,导致公式无法正确工作。
计算结果影响:
如果用户将公式 `=A1+B1` 复制到B1,而A1和B1的值发生变化,公式会自动更新,但这种更新可能不适用于复杂公式,导致结果错误。
十二、公式与用户操作的误解
用户常常误解公式与数据的关系,认为公式可以随意复制,而实际上,公式与数据存在紧密的绑定关系。这种误解可能导致用户在使用Excel时出现错误。
用户误解分析:
许多用户认为公式可以随意复制,而实际上,公式与数据的绑定关系决定了其行为。用户需要理解公式与数据之间的关系,以避免计算错误。
Excel公式之所以不能直接粘贴,是因为公式与数据在结构、格式和依赖关系上存在本质区别。用户在使用Excel时,需要理解公式与数据的关系,避免因错误复制而影响计算结果。掌握这些知识,有助于用户更高效地使用Excel,提升数据处理的准确性。
在Excel中,公式是数据处理的核心工具,它们能够实现复杂的计算、数据筛选、条件判断等功能。然而,用户常常会遇到一个令人困惑的问题:为什么excel公式不能直接粘贴?这个问题看似简单,实则涉及Excel的底层机制、数据结构以及用户操作习惯等多个层面。
一、公式与数据的差异
Excel中的公式是一种计算语言,它不能直接被复制粘贴,因为公式与数据在结构和用途上存在本质区别。公式主要用于执行计算,而数据则用于存储和展示信息。公式会根据单元格中的数据自动更新,而数据则是静态的。
举例说明:
假设在A1单元格中输入公式 `=A1+B1`,它会自动将A1和B1的值相加。如果A1的值发生变化,公式会自动更新。但若将公式复制到B1,公式会变成 `=B1+C1`,这与原公式无关,导致计算结果错误。
二、公式与单元格的绑定关系
Excel公式本质上是与单元格绑定的,它们依赖于单元格中的数据和格式。因此,当用户复制公式时,Excel会根据目标单元格的结构和内容,重新计算并生成新的公式。
具体而言:
如果用户将公式从A1复制到B1,Excel会自动调整公式,使其适用于B1的结构。但这种调整往往不适用于复杂公式,尤其是在公式中包含绝对引用或相对引用的情况下。
三、公式与数据格式的不兼容
Excel中的公式不能直接粘贴,是因为公式与数据在格式上存在不兼容。公式是计算语言,而数据是存储格式。当用户复制公式时,Excel无法保证公式与目标单元格的数据格式一致,这可能导致计算结果错误。
实例分析:
假设A1单元格是数值10,B1单元格是文本“10”,用户将公式 `=A1` 粘贴到B1,结果会是“10”,而不是10。这是因为Excel在粘贴时,公式与数据格式不匹配,导致结果错误。
四、公式与条件判断的限制
在Excel中,公式可以包含条件判断,如 `=IF(A1>10, "高", "低")`。这种条件判断依赖于单元格中的数据,因此,当用户复制公式时,Excel需要重新评估条件判断的逻辑。
进一步说明:
如果用户将公式从A1复制到B1,Excel会根据B1的结构重新评估条件,可能导致逻辑错误。例如,如果A1是数值10,B1是文本“10”,公式 `=IF(A1>10, "高", "低")` 会返回“低”,而如果A1是文本“10”,公式会返回“高”。
五、公式与数据透视表的关联
Excel中的数据透视表依赖于公式来计算汇总数据。当用户复制公式时,数据透视表的计算逻辑也会随之改变,这可能导致数据不一致。
具体操作:
假设用户在数据透视表中使用公式 `=SUM(销售表!A:A)` 来计算总销售额,如果用户将公式复制到另一个单元格,数据透视表的计算逻辑会随之改变,导致数据不一致。
六、公式与动态数组的限制
Excel的动态数组功能允许公式自动计算并返回多个结果,但这种功能依赖于特定的函数和结构。如果用户复制公式,动态数组的计算逻辑可能被破坏,导致结果不准确。
案例说明:
如果用户使用 `=FILTER(销售表!A:A, 销售表!B:B>10)` 来筛选销售大于10的数据,当用户将公式复制到另一个单元格时,FILTER函数可能无法正确计算,导致结果错误。
七、公式与单元格的依赖关系
Excel公式依赖于单元格中的数据和格式,因此,当用户复制公式时,Excel需要重新计算并生成新的公式。这种依赖关系可能导致计算结果不一致。
操作示例:
如果用户将公式 `=A1+B1` 复制到B1,Excel会自动调整公式,使其适用于B1的结构。但这种调整可能不适用于复杂公式,导致计算结果错误。
八、公式与用户操作习惯的冲突
用户在使用Excel时,常常会习惯性地复制公式,而忽视公式与数据绑定的特性。这种操作习惯可能导致公式与数据不匹配,进而影响计算结果。
用户行为分析:
许多用户在使用Excel时,习惯性地将公式复制到其他单元格,忽视了公式与数据绑定的特性。这可能导致公式与数据不匹配,进而影响计算结果。
九、公式与数据源的不一致
Excel公式依赖于数据源,因此,当用户复制公式时,数据源的结构和内容可能会发生变化,导致公式计算结果错误。
数据源变化案例:
如果用户将公式 `=SUM(销售表!A:A)` 复制到另一个单元格,而销售表的结构发生变化,公式可能无法正确计算,导致数据不一致。
十、公式与版本更新的兼容性
Excel的版本更新可能会改变公式的行为,导致公式在新版本中无法正常工作。因此,用户在复制公式时,需要考虑版本兼容性问题。
版本更新影响:
Excel的版本更新可能会改变公式的行为,例如,某些旧版Excel中的公式在新版中可能无法正确计算,导致结果错误。
十一、公式与计算结果的依赖性
Excel公式依赖于计算结果,因此,当用户复制公式时,计算结果可能会发生变化,导致公式无法正确工作。
计算结果影响:
如果用户将公式 `=A1+B1` 复制到B1,而A1和B1的值发生变化,公式会自动更新,但这种更新可能不适用于复杂公式,导致结果错误。
十二、公式与用户操作的误解
用户常常误解公式与数据的关系,认为公式可以随意复制,而实际上,公式与数据存在紧密的绑定关系。这种误解可能导致用户在使用Excel时出现错误。
用户误解分析:
许多用户认为公式可以随意复制,而实际上,公式与数据的绑定关系决定了其行为。用户需要理解公式与数据之间的关系,以避免计算错误。
Excel公式之所以不能直接粘贴,是因为公式与数据在结构、格式和依赖关系上存在本质区别。用户在使用Excel时,需要理解公式与数据的关系,避免因错误复制而影响计算结果。掌握这些知识,有助于用户更高效地使用Excel,提升数据处理的准确性。
推荐文章
为什么Excel表头变成了灰色在使用Excel的过程中,用户可能会遇到一个令人困惑的现象:表头变灰了。这并不是Excel的故障,而是用户在操作过程中对Excel功能的理解和使用方式发生了变化。本文将从多个角度深入探讨“为什么Excel
2026-01-12 11:57:07
365人看过
学习 Excel 函数有什么技巧?深度实用指南Excel 是一款广泛应用于办公和数据分析的工具,其强大的函数功能使得用户能够高效地处理数据、生成报表、进行计算和分析。然而,对于初学者来说,掌握 Excel 函数的使用方法并非一朝一夕之
2026-01-12 11:56:59
161人看过
Excel为什么有A6Excel 是一款广泛使用的电子表格软件,其功能强大且使用广泛,深受用户喜爱。然而,尽管 Excel 已经非常成熟,它仍然保留了一些看似“老派”的设计元素,比如“A6”这一单元格地址格式。之所以保留“A6”,并非
2026-01-12 11:56:50
366人看过
Mac 上可以下载什么 Excel?深度解析在 macOS 系统中,Excel 是一个非常常用的办公软件,但它的安装和使用方式与 Windows 系统有所不同。对于 Mac 用户而言,Excel 通常是以“访达”(Finder)的形式
2026-01-12 11:56:31
180人看过
.webp)
.webp)

